    NEUCO is looking for a Heavy Equipment Operator to join our team Heavy Equipment Operators operate equipment to safely move earth, equipment, tools, and materials.

    What You'll Do

    • Safely operate heavy equipment such as: skid steers, backhoe, trencher, paver, dozer, milling saw, road grater, hydro-excavator, track hoe and more
    • Load and unload equipment and materials
    • Maintain daily pre-shift vehicle and equipment inspections
    • Perform regular maintenance and cleaning on assigned vehicles and equipment
    • Maintain all industry required Operator Qualifications
    • Perform other tasks as requested by leadership

    What You'll Have

    • High School diploma or equivalent
    • Valid Commercial Driver's License
    • 1+ prior year experience of safely operating equipment in close proximity to workers and underground utilities

    Work Environment

    • Work sites are outdoors in potentially extreme weather conditions
    • All worksite safety instructions are written and spoken in English; must be fluent in English
    • Work includes prolonged and repeated: lifting (including overhead, up to 50lbs); standing; climbing; kneeling; reaching and feeling; crouching and crawling
    • Flexibility to work various schedules and stay late when necessary with little or no notice
    • Work is performed within the "red zone" of heavy equipment
    • Working safely requires quick/accurate hand-eye coordination and the ability to work in a constant state of alertness and safe manner
